Why seamless gutter solutions matter for water flow
When gutters overflow or leak, water can seep into plaster, cause damp patches, and accelerate deterioration of roof timbers. Seamless gutter designs reduce rainwater drainage systems the number of joints where leaks often start, helping to keep flows consistent during heavy downpours. For buyers, this means fewer repair calls and better long-term performance for the entire roof catchment area.
Water management is also about matching the system to your roof geometry, pitch, and local rainfall intensity. A well-designed layout positions downpipes so water reaches the correct discharge point without creating pooling in valleys or low sections. Seamless sections can be shaped to follow the roof line more closely, improving capture and reducing splash-back against exterior cladding. When you evaluate options, look beyond “having gutters” and instead focus on how efficiently the water is collected, channelled, and released.
What to check before choosing gutter replacement services
Before you commit to gutter replacement services, confirm the condition of the roof edge, fascia, and any existing brackets. If the fascia is soft, damaged, or poorly secured, a new gutter may not sit correctly, leading to misalignment and ongoing issues. gutter replacement services Ask for an assessment that includes slope correction and checking for blockages caused by leaves, grit, or prior construction. A buyer-intent approach starts with understanding the full problem, not just replacing the visible gutter.
Next, consider the material and coating quality used for the seamless system. Durable options with protective finishes resist corrosion, fading, and staining, which is especially important in coastal and high-moisture areas. The profile should support adequate flow capacity so water does not back up during peak rainfall events. You should also confirm how the system handles transitions, such as corners, dormers, and roof valleys, because these locations affect how smoothly the water moves.
Design and installation decisions that reduce maintenance
Installation quality strongly influences whether the system performs for years. The installer should ensure correct fall so water travels at the right speed, preventing both overflow and sediment buildup. Properly secured brackets, correct spacing, and secure downpipe connections help maintain alignment even in windy conditions. Smart design also includes the placement of downpipes so they minimise splash near walls and reduce the risk of erosion around discharge areas.
Many homeowners also want solutions that handle debris without constant cleaning. Leaf guards and downpipe strainers can help reduce blockages, but they should be selected to match the gutter profile and local vegetation. Seamless fabrication allows for cleaner runs that limit seam-related leak points, which can be a major maintenance driver. When you compare quotes, ask what parts are included, whether the installer provides a full measurement and layout plan, and how they plan to protect surfaces during installation.
